Which is the best Bose Home Entertainment System?

The Lifestyle 35 and 48 systems use the “Jewel Cube” speakers, considered by Bose to be its best speakers. The Lifestyle 28 and 38 models have the “Acoustimass Direct/Reflect” speakers.

When did Bose start making home audio systems?

From 1990 until the early 2010s, Bose sold several 2.1 channel audio systems, which used two small satellite speakers and a subwoofer. Early systems used an in-built CD player, followed by a DVD player and later models were AV receivers (which used external audio sources).

What was the first Bose Home Theater system?

The Bose Lifestyle Home theater systems are Bose’s line of premium home theater systems. In 1994, Bose released its first complete home theater system, the Lifestyle 12. Over the years the systems have changed in not only speaker design but in features.

What are the new Bose Home Entertainment Systems?

T10, T20, V25 & V35 – On May 24, 2010, Bose introduced four new Lifestyle systems: the V35, V25, T20, and T10. These new systems can support up to six HD devices and feature “Unify” technology that guides users through the installation and setup of the systems.
